Abstract:
A process for producing an airbag packet for an airbag module is provided. The airbag is folded up in a folding apparatus to form an airbag packet. Then, the airbag packet is enclosed in a gastight manner by a flexible envelope, wherein the airbag packet is at least partially enclosed by the envelope while it is still in the folding apparatus.
Abstract:
The invention relates to an airbag module for a motor vehicle, comprising a gas sack, that can be inflated in order to protect a person by feeding gas into the gas sack, an openable reservoir for storing a coolant, wherein the reservoir comprises a first and a second portion, the second portion connected to the first portion, at least one outflow opening of the reservoir formed in the second portion, through which the coolant, for cooling the gas fed into the gas sack, can leave the reservoir, and a closure element for closing the outflow opening. According to the invention it is provided that the closure element divides the reservoir into the two portions, and that the coolant is arranged in the first portion, wherein the closure element seals the first portion of the reservoir with respect to the second portion of the reservoir. Further, the invention relates to a method for producing an airbag module.
Abstract:
An airbag module for a motor vehicle, including an airbag folded to form an airbag package; a component of the airbag module, which via a first component part for inflating the airbag with gas and/or for fastening the airbag to a motor vehicle part cooperates with the airbag; and a protective covering which encloses the airbag in a gastight manner. The protective covering also encloses the first component part and comprises at least one opening, through which a second component part connected to the first component part projects from the space enclosed by the protective covering, the opening of the protective covering being closed in a gastight manner by means of a sealing element.

Abstract:
A module assembly for an airbag device for protecting occupants of motor vehicles includes a carrier for the assembly, an inflatable airbag packet, a flexible protective envelope, and a fixing mechanism. The airbag packet is fixed to the carrier. The airbag packet is accommodated in the flexible protective envelope. The protective enveloped can be closed off in a gastight manner. The fixing mechanism fixes the airbag packet to the carrier. The fixing mechanism includes a holding element. The holding element, which includes a securing mechanism provided on the carrier to fix the airbag packet to the carrier, extends along an edge of the airbag packet. The securing mechanism is formed integrally on the carrier and is resiliently pivotable with respect to a lateral section of the carrier. Alternatively, the securing mechanism is fixed on the carrier as a separate assembly.
